I draw all of my boards in photoshop nowadays, including these. I used to enjoy breaking out the paper and ink to do them traditionally, but most of my work is in advertising, and the amount of revisions/ changes you often need to do is just too much for the "old school" way to make sense. Sometimes I will use 3D programs to work with a constructed set if it is a VFX- heavy project, but that's rare because usually things are moving so fast that they just don't have any of that yet during my phase of pre production. For instance, in this video when I was doing boards they had no design for the mountains/ vfx portions, and only a very loose idea for the red carpet/ runway set, so I was mostly just riffing.
